Simulator shots of BlackBerry Storm OS

Under: BlackBerry, Mobile Phones, News Date: September 26th, 2008

A few screens of Research In Motion’s BlackBerry Storm 9500 have come to light that show off the navigation of RIM’s first touch-screen handset.

One would have thought Research In Motion would have come up with something special for the OS of this significant smartphone, but basically they’re kept it to much the same as previous BlackBerrys.

What will probably attract more is the 3.2 megapixel camera and the integrated Rhapsody music store, and pitches it against the Apple iPhone.

The other thing of note is the Vodafone branding which adds them to the carriers list of Verizon, Telus and Bell, as the Storm heads for a Christmas launch.
